Question
how do you calculate the probability of two independent events occurring in sequence? a. divide the probabilities b. multiply the probabilities c. add the probabilities d. subtract the probabilities
Brief Explanations
For two independent events \(A\) and \(B\), the probability of \(A\) and \(B\) occurring in sequence is given by the formula \(P(A\cap B)=P(A)\times P(B)\). This is based on the definition of independent events in probability theory.
